Revenge (2017)

Wouldn’t it be fun to invite a secret lover to a hunting retreat with mates? Said no one ever, but a man that is wishing for something bad to happen.

A beautiful blond (Matilda Lutz) arrives with her boyfriend (Kevin Janssens) to his gorgeous holiday home that is surrounded by a vast desert. As they enjoy each other’s company in a lustful glee, they are soon disturbed by an early appearance of his two friends. Armed with weapons, the visitors are no longer eager to hunt animals but display palpable desire towards the woman. There is a strong sense of envy and lust unravelling as the night progresses and shockingly it leads to a horrific assault the following day during host’s momentary absence.

Following a poor attempt at consoling his girlfriend and triggered by her desperate mention of his wife, Richard’s demeanour changes completely ringing alarms in her head. The deceived woman escapes the house only to be caught up with at the cliff’s edge where she is betrayed again. Later, risen from the dead, she recovers and refuses to be a victim. The woman, now camouflaged in dirt and equipped in newfound confidence, discovers strength to fight back and plays the game of tracking the men one by one to get her revenge.
